Forbes Magazine in May ranked Pittsburgh as the most liveable city in the United States. The factors the magazine considered included access to arts and recreation, cost of living, health care and proximity of major universities (University of Pittsburgh, Carnegie Mellon, Duquesne and many others). Pittsburgh was ranked number 10 last year, so the jump in 2010 was substantial.
